**First-Day Checklist — Basement Archive Intro**

Night shift: show the new starter the archive room on basement level B1 of Thornquay House during the first quiet hour. Point out the request ledger, the re-shelving trolley, and the emergency phone by the stairs. Remind them boxes never leave the building. Before finishing the walkthrough, give them the archive door code below.

turnstile pass: bdg-QU-7

### Recovering the config admin account (Quillhaven)

Hey, welcome aboard! Quillhaven hot-reloads config every 30 seconds, which is great until someone pushes a bad value and the reloader locks the admin account after three failed validation rounds. Don't just restart the pod — you'll lose the audit trail. Instead, head to the recovery console, pick "config-admin," and confirm the last-known-good snapshot timestamp with whoever's on-call. Then enter the passphrase below to unlock the account and roll back.

unlock words, fawig-bagef: olidor-holir-istox-holath-tamys-quenion-giliel

## Undo/Redo Recovery — Slatewick Diagram Editor

Undo history is held per-session in the history service, not the browser. If users report redo stacks clearing unexpectedly, check whether the history service restarted mid-session; restarts truncate stacks older than the retention window. Restart the service only during the Farrowmere maintenance window. The history service runs with the following configuration values.

service settings:
[eliys]
host = eliys.crelvohq.local
user = eliys_svc
database = eliys_prod

# Service Accounts: String Extraction

The `extract-i18n` script pulls translatable strings from all Bramblewick repos and pushes them to the Glossa service. It runs under the `i18n-extractor` service account. Do not run it under your personal account; Glossa rate-limits individual users aggressively. The account has write access to the staging catalog only. Set the token in your shell before invoking the script. The current staging token is below.

API key for kahap-kafog: zpat15_6qzxZ7YR8aDwjmp